TEIT 1040 - Introduction to Virtualization

Institution:
Utah State University
Subject:
Cybersecurity and IT
Description:
This course explores what virtualization is and the critical role it plays in IT. Learn how to install, configure, and maintain virtual machines as well as the availability, applications, and virtual appliances, including their role in virtualization. Repeatable for credit: No Grade Mode: Standard
